• India’s raw silk production increased from 31,906 MT in 2017-18 to 38,913 MT in 2023-24. Silk Production in India • India is the second-largest producer and consumer of silk globally. • Silk accounts for only 0.2 % of the world’s total textile production. • India produces four types of natural silks; Mulberry, Eri, Tasar and Muga. • Silk producing states: Karnataka is the largest silk-producing state in India, followed by Andhra Pradesh, West Bengal, Tamil Nadu and Uttar Pradesh. • Exports of silk and silk goods rose from ₹1,649.48 crores in 2017-18 to ₹2,027.56 crores in 2023-24.
